SPORTING DIGEST: CYCLING

Chris Walker won his first national cycling title at 33 when he finished alone in a rain-soaked British circuit race championship at Haverhill, Suffolk. The Sheffield professional who won the 1991 Milk Race completed the 72km some 17 seconds clear of the Welshman Chris Williams, Dan Smith, and the British road race champion, Matt Stephens.
